Canton police are searching for a 25-year-old woman accused in a shooting that left two women wounded Tuesday night.
Police said officers were called to the 900 block of Sixth Street SW around 10:20 p.m. Aug. 18 after a 911 caller reported a shooting. Responding officers were initially unable to locate a victim.
About an hour later, staff at Cleveland Clinic Mercy Hospital notified police that two women had arrived with gunshot wounds to their legs. Police said both suffered non-life-threatening injuries.
The victims were identified by police as a 22-year-old Alliance woman and a 23-year-old Canton woman. Two additional victims who were not struck by gunfire were also identified during the investigation.
Investigators identified a 25-year-old Canton woman as the suspect. Police said arrest warrants have been issued charging her with four counts of felonious assault, all second-degree felonies. She remained at large Thursday.
